ONWARD HO!
Lap quilt, wall hanging.
Finished size 35" x 43".
Strip piecing and the right choice of fabrics (prints, solids and multiple values), make this bold, asymmetric design quick to piece. We will be completing the top only, but finishing techniques will be discussed.
This size is great for a lap or crib size quilt, or an eye-catching wall hanging. A pattern will be available to purchase that will make a much larger quilt. It's easier than it looks, so come and create!

A LITTLE SOMETHIN' JACKET
Breeze into the season in this carefree layer of pure casual elegance! The jacket has a slightly flared 3/4 length sleeve or full-length sleeve and is designed to move easily from work to weekend. The front edge is self-faced. Just fold, press, stitch for quick, easy construction. This is truly a project made in less than a day! Whether 22-1/2" or 25-1/2" finished length, this feminine silhouette is as comfortable as it is stylish!
